A cultural institution in the United Kingdom is seeking an Audiences Access Coordinator to enhance the accessibility of ticketing services. The role involves supporting the Ticketing team in processing access bookings, developing inclusive strategies, and liaising with various departments to improve audience experiences.

Candidates must have exceptional customer service skills, a strong understanding of disability access, and be proficient in CRM systems and Microsoft Office tools. This is an opportunity to champion inclusion and enhance access for all audiences.
